It's #DiscoverWhatYourNameMeansDay today. Origin of name Dunblane: originated from Scottish Gaelic βDΓΉn BhlΓ thainβ, or fort or fortified hill of Blane. Saint Blane lived in 6th century. He or his followers established a religious community at Dunblane

#OnThisDay 1765 inventor of photography, Joseph NicΓ©phore NiΓ©pce, was born, so here are oldest known photographs of Dunblane Cathedral, first from across river in 1857/58, second of roofless nave from 1853/4
The photographer was Alexander McGlashon (1811-1877)

Dunblane Cathedral has in the Chapter House original handwritten Dunblane Division 1638 National Covenant, with local signatories at foot of document. This document followed signing of Scotland's Second National Covenant in Greyfriars Churchyard in Edinburgh #OnThisDay 1638

#OnThisDay 1683 Robert Leighton wrote his will, founding Leighton Library, Scotlandβs oldest purpose-built independent library:
βOnly my books I leave & bequeath to the Cathedrall of Dunblane in Scotland to remaine there for the use of the clergie of that diocess.β

For #ValentinesDay - one-time famous Dunblane love song "Jessie the Flower of Dunblane" first appeared in print in 1808, hit for a century, one of Scotland's best known love songs, by Paisley weaver poet Robert Tannahill, whoβd worked in Dunblane, about Jessie Duncan

#OnThisDay 1649 William Carstares was born. He is represented in Dunblane Cathedral as final figure on pulpit. His closeness to William of Orange led to him successfully leading Church of Scotland to have presbyterian form of government
